Pact for North Milan – Conference of Towns PDF Print E-mail

With the creation of the Province of Monza and Brianza, various areas around Milan have been shifted into a new context that now requires territorial and administrative re-organization. The Province of Milan has singled out North Milan as an area in which to experiment a new form of aggregation between towns and a new plan for the network of local services and development strategies.

In 2005 the town councils of Bresso, Cinisello Balsamo, Cologno Monzese, Cormano, Cusano Milanino, Paderno Dugnano and Sesto San Giovanni jointly signed the Pact for North Milan. Together, and with the Province of Milan, they embarked on a coordinated supra-municipal approach to issues considered key for their development.

Within the context of the Pact, and coordinated by Milano Metropoli, in 2008 the seven towns produced a Strategic Project and an Area Plan. They also set up the Conference of Local Towns.

The North Milan Conference is a permanent institutional assembly that sees the Province and the local town councils sharing and working together in order to integrate their development policies and the way they program and plan functions and services of supra-municipal interest. It also provides the ideal environment in which to stimulate ideas on North Milan's role in the coming years. The Conference involves the area's main economic and social players through the Forum for the Development of North Milan (set up in February 2009).

The Milano Metropoli Development Agency acts as the strategic and technical secretariat for the Conference of Local Towns and for the Forum for the Development of North Milan. Initial projects and initiatives promoted by the Agency in the context of the Conference, in partnership with the local town councils and other local players:

  • North Milan Integrated Cultural System. In May 2009, Milano Metropoli, the Province of Milan and the North Milan Town Councils signed the articles of association of an ATS (a Temporary Association of Purpose) for the enhancement and integrated management of the area's cultural offering, thereby giving rise to the first integrated local cultural system in the Milanese area. The aims of the project are: to build up a rational and coordinated cultural offering; to improve the existing public and private cultural heritage and the environmental and territorial resources linked thereto; to promote and advertise the North Milan Cultural System; to create an effective model of cultural network management.
  • Audiovisual district. Since the 1990s, when the Fininvest networks first set up shop in Cologno Monzese, the North Milan area has developed a vocation for the audiovisual sector. This is due to the myriad of small and medium-sized creative enterprises, with high added value, that have sprung up around the media giant and that still boast great potential for growth and development. The audiovisual district project aims to set up services and take actions that will strengthen and improve this sector (networking, transferring know-how, helping new start-ups in the area). Milano Metropoli has entered the audiovisual district project for the Lombardy Region's DRIADE competition in the hope of obtaining funding.
  • North Milan industrial area bureau. Backed by the Province of Milan, our Agency has helped set up a "think tank" - attended by experts from the seven town councils involved - to discuss the future of North Milan's industrial areas. The aim is to launch concrete actions to re-qualify existing industrial areas and install new start-ups according to the provincial Guidelines for Ecologically Equipped Productive Areas (APEA). The strategy adopted involves applying innovative quality, energy and environmental standards to North Milan's industrial districts so as to make this area attractive for new enterprises and for the development of businesses already operating in the area.
  • Dossier EXPO 2015. Supported by Milano Metropoli, the seven towns that make up North Milan have produced "Dossier EXPO 2015 Nord Milano", a brochure illustrating the local projects and interventions that have been designed to foster new opportunities and synergies according to the works and activities planned for the Universal EXPO due to be held in Milan in 2015. Theme areas include: infrastructure, green areas, culture, quality of life and reception capacity, economic development.
